The 19th yearly Gathering of First Nations Language Protectors is currently taking place in Saskatoon

The Gathering of First Nations Language Custodians is commemorating and safeguarding dialects such as Plains Cree, Swampy Cree, Woodland Cree, Dene, Saulteaux, Dakota, Nakoda, and Lakota. This event is a shining beacon of cultural preservation, highlighting the importance of maintaining these unique linguistic heritages.
